Sure it does. Sony A7II has dynamic range of 14.7 EV.

A release by Kodak showcased that most film has around 13 stops of dynamic range. Today’s modern digital cameras all average around 14 stops of dynamic range, with high-end units such as the Nikon D810 reaching almost 15 stops. Film continuous to deliver incredible dynamic range, but today’s digital technology can easy match it.
